         Re:      Withdrawal of Registration Statement
                  of The Universal Funds (the "Trust")
                  FILE NOS. 811-9627 AND 333-88937

Dear Mrs. Williams:

         Pursuant to Rule 477(a) under the  Securities  Act of 1933,  as amended
(the "1933 Act"), the Trust hereby submits this application (the  "Application")
for an order of the  Securities  and Exchange  Commission  (the "SEC")  granting
withdrawal of the Trust's  registration  statement  filed under the 1933 Act and
the Investment  Company Act of 1940, as amended (the "1940 Act"), on October 13,
1999. At this time, the Trust's  sponsor,  Ivy Management,  Inc., has determined
that the Trust  does not  comport  with its plans for new  product  development,
although  it may pursue  registration  of a similar  product in the  future.  In
support of this  Application,  the Trust  states that it has never made a public
offering of securities; that it is not now nor has it ever been active; and that
it has no assets,  known liabilities or pending claims.  The Trust believes that
withdrawal of its  registration  statement  would be consistent  with the public
interest and the  protection  of  investors.  No fees are required in connection
with this filing.

         On October  13,  1999,  the Trust filed via EDGAR its  notification  of
registration pursuant to Section 8(a) of the 1940 Act on Form N-8A. Accordingly,
concurrently with this Application the Trust is filing with the SEC on Form N-8F
an  application  for an order pursuant to Section 8(f) of the 1940 Act declaring
that the Trust has ceased to be an investment company.
